In a mixing bowl, add the wet ingredients: granulated sugar, warm yeast, vegetable oil, warm milk, and warm water. Allow the yeast to remain for a few minutes until it begins to foam, then stir well to dissolve it.
The ezoic
Add the dry ingredients, one teaspoon of salt and four cups of flour, to the wet mixture in a slow, steady stream. Continue mixing until a dough ball forms.
The next step is to knead the dough, which entails transferring the dough to a floured surface and working it into a soft, smooth ball. Ten minutes should be plenty for this task.
After you’ve mixed the dough, return it to the bowl and cover it with plastic wrap or a clean cloth. Set it aside in a warm area to rise for 45 minutes, or until it has doubled in size.

Get the Vegetables Ready:
Cut up some veggies: While the dough is rising, finely dice the red and yellow peppers, tomato, green peppers, green onions, and green tomatoes.
Put the chopped veggies in a big basin and toss them to combine.
Form the Crust:
After the dough has risen, punch it down to remove any excess air and set it on a floured board. Divide and shape the dough. Form two balls out of the dough, dividing it in half.

Prepare the Dough by flattening out one ball of dough into a rectangle, about 1/4 inch thick, using a rolling pin.
Include the Filling:
Filling Spread: Evenly distribute the chopped veggies over the dough that has been flattened out.
Press the edges to wrap the dough securely around the filling, then fold the dough over it.

In the kitchen:
Warm Up the pan: In order to avoid sticking, heat up a pan over medium heat and drizzle with a little oil.
Fill the dough balls and fry in a pan over medium heat, turning once, until the dough becomes a golden brown color, about 3 to 5 minutes each side.
Slice the baked dough and serve warm for a delicious serving. The handmade veggie-filled dough is excellent, so savor it.

Keep Leftovers Refrigerated: If you have any leftovers, put them in a sealed container and refrigerate them for up to two days.
If you want your food warm, reheat it in the oven or a pan just before serving.
